I lifted this from one of the anime DVD sites and since I think the DVDs (R1) are just ports of the US LDs can anyone verify if the following quote is correct?

Quote:
Since I am a new member of this site, I like to share some new information regarding the Urotsukidoji series. Actually its not new, as it is really just some clarification on the movies regarding parts 3 and 4. PoochJD has most of his information correct, except for his statments regarding the Hell on Earth box set.

And, since I am from the United States and do happen to own The entire Urotsukidoji series, Urot:. Perfect Collection, Urot.: Return of the Overfiend, Urot.: Inferno Road, Urot.: Legend of the Overfiend (movie version) and Urot.: Legend of the Demon Womb (movie version), I'd thought i share a little information regarding the series.

Well, with regards to the Hell on Earth Boxset, there are only TWO movies that come with the boxset; Urot.: Legend of the Overfiend and Urot.: Legend of the Demon Womb. There are NO, let me repeat NO, movie versions available for parts 3 and 4 in the US. There are only the original seven OAV episodes for parts 3 and 4, which are distributed by Central Park Media; available on two DVDs or in the Hell on Earth Boxset.

So, with all that said, the only Movies you will be getting from the Hell on Earth Boxset are Legend of the Overfiend and Legend of the Demon Womb. The last two DVDs are the final seven OAV episodes for parts 3 and 4, not the movie versions for parts 3 and 4, since there are no movie versions available for parts 3 and 4 in the US.

And, since you will only be getting the two movies, you Will NOT be getting the original five OAV episodes for parts 1 and 2. So, in the end, your basically purchasing 80% of the entire Urotsukidoji series. (20% for the Legend of the Overfiend Movie, 20% for the Legend of the Demon Womb movie, 20% for Return of the Overfiend and finally, 20% for Inferno Road). The remaining 20% is for the Perfect Collection.

So, If you want to purchase the ENTIRE Urotsukidoji series, parts 1-4, episodes 1-12 and the two movies, (In it's most uncut, unedited, and uncensored form) then A; purchase the Hell on Earth Boxset along with purchasing the Perfect Collection or B; purchase the Perfect Collection and then purchase parts 3 and 4 and movies 1 and 2 each individually.

Finally, there are NO, let me repeat, NO subtitles for parts 3 and 4. Since I own parts 3 and 4, I know this for a fact. The only spoken languages are english or japanese, with NO subtitles. Parts 3 and 4, that come with the Hell on Earth Boxset, can also be purchased individually. As with regards to the two movies, no, they too do NOT have subtitles. OK, to obtain the original 5 OVA episodes, a.k.a. parts I & II, your best bet is the Central Park Media/LaserDisc Entertainment "Perfect Collection" boxset (see also here). This is unedited, with Japanese dialogue & English subtitles. As for the rest, I don't really know, but The Erotic Anime Movie Guide by Clements & McCarthy would have it that the American "Anime18" release was dub-only for the 4 individual episodes of Part III, but subtitled on the movie edit (they should know, since Clements was one of the translators) ; & that the "Anime18" release of Part IV was sub-only. That was the state of affairs as of circa 1999.
